Waterford City and County Council is inviting submissions on the Special Speed Limits Draft By-Laws 2026 – Phase 2 of 4

Waterford City and County Council is inviting submissions on the Special Speed Limits Draft By-Laws 2026 – Phase 2 of 4, which relates to the implementation of speed limits in built-up and urban areas.

A spokesperson for the local authority said a countywide review of speed limits has been carried out in accordance with Department of Transport guidelines. 

The Draft By-Laws and accompanying maps are available to view on Waterford City and County Council’s consultation website, on SpeedLimits.ie and also at the Customer Service Desks in Bailey’s New Street, Waterford, and the Civic Offices, Dungarvan, during normal opening hours.

Submissions or observations can be made using the ‘Make a Submission’ button on Waterford Council’s consultation page.

They can also made by post to Aideen Jacob, Administrative Officer, Roads Department, Waterford City and County Council and by email to ajacob@waterfordcouncil.ie 

The deadline for submissions is 5pm on Thursday, August 13.

"We encourage interested groups and individuals to review the proposals and make a submission before the deadline," said the spokesperson.
